Definition of PIQUANT

adjective

Causing hurt feelings; scathing, severe.

Where it comes from

Borrowed from Middle French piquant (“pricking, stimulating, irritating”), present participle of piquer, possibly from Old French pikier (“to prick, sting, nettle”). Doublet of picong. Related to pike.
